{"status": "success", "data": {"description_md": "For certain real values of $a, b, c,$ and $d,$ the equation $x^4+ax^3+bx^2+cx+d=0$ has four non-real roots. The product of two of these roots is $13+i$ and the sum of the other two roots is $3+4i,$ where $i=\\sqrt{-1}.$ Find $b.$\n___\nLeading zeroes must be inputted, so if your answer is `34`, then input `034`.
